Venice Celebrates Bernardo Roig
Modern art enthusiasts should pay a visit to Ca' Pesaro if they are planning a break in Venice over the coming weeks.
Until November 8th, the institute will present a showcase of work by Bernardo Roig entitled Shadows Must Dance.
The exhibition was developed specifically for Ca' Pesaro by Roig, who is an important and influential figure on the Spanish contemporary art scene.
A total of 15 pieces feature in the display, including sculptures, installations, drawings and videos.
The works are positioned in order to create a dialogue with the spaces and exhibits of the Ca' Pesaro museum, forging a link between the past and the present with the aim of "making shadows dance again".
Presented as part of the 53rd Venice Biennale, Shadows Must Dance will be transferred to the Institute of Modern Art in Valencia in November.
People staying in cheap hotels in Venice this year can also visit Ca' Pesaro before November 22nd to see an exhibition dedicated to Bosnian artist Braco Dimitrijevic.
